The Great Indian Wildlife Tour covers the central India which is boast of being one of rich in flora and fauna these regions are also rich Tiger population density. These Kanha National Park and Bandhavgarh National Park is best known for the large varieties of wild creatures including Baraingha and the Indian Tiger along with the spectacular lush green surroundings for the ultimate sight-seeing moments. But above all, the common people recognize it as the source of inspiration for the famous writer Rudyard Kipling for his famous novel- “The Jungle Book”. You also get the opportunity to explore the tribals that the slowly and gradually on the verge of extinction. Visit the village hut and find how they still are dominant by local tradition and cultural ethics. The habitants tribes of these places are Gond, Bhil, Baiga, Korku, Bhariya, Halba, Kol, Mariya and Sahariya of which the Bhil community the most populous constituting about 38 percent second largest is the Gond community. We talk of the flora and fauna the Central India biodiversity is the major and richest one. It’s eco diversity includes of plateaus, ravines, ridges, valleys, riparian and plain areas. It consists of four major forest types, 10 National Parks, 25 wildlife sanctuaries and the Tiger is one of the richest faunal. There is about 5000 plant species in which about 500 birds species inhabitants.

  • The best season to visit these parks is October to March. The parks remain closed during monsoon season.
  • This tour package is purely for those who loves wildlife. During Safari you will come across many birds and animals’ species including the Tiger.
  • Take proper medical first aid along with you, highly recommend are Odomas, Water purifying tablets or gadgets, torch with spare batteries, Rain coat of good quality, Proper Trekking shoes, 3-4 pair of shocks, Hand gloves, Sunglasses, Sunscreen lotion, face and hand cream, lots of chocolates, toffees.
  • Keep mosquito repellent with you.
  • Take MSD card it is truly a photographer’s paradise. Camera with zoom lenses are always a winners here.
  • Follows the rules and regulations of the forest department. Do not photograph of restricted places.
  • Basic canteen available near the safari office.
  • Look out for Parakeets, Nuthatches, barbets and other birds on trees around the place.
  • There is a small wildlife museum that is worth watching before or after the safari.
  • Use the paid toilets located behind car parking.
  • Enjoy the nature and surroundings in a responsible manner.
  • Do not feed the monkeys, deer, wild boar or any wildlife that you see near the safari office as feeding wildlife is harmful to them as well as you
  • Do not litter the place
  • Do not venture in the jungle on foot.
  • Don’t over speed or park your vehicle in middle of the forest
  • Don’t make noise or disturb other travelers.
  • Don’t pester the forest officials for out of turn safari tickets
  • Enjoy your safari- Please keep in mind wildlife sighting is a matter of luck.
